Africa-Press – Kenya. Sportpesa League outfit Nairobi United’s technical director Salim Ali and head coach Nicholas Muyoti have welcomed the strengthening of the team’s technical bench ahead of their encounter with Shabana on Sunday.

The league newcomers announced changes to their technical staff on Wednesday, adding two assistant coaches and a strength and conditioning coach.

The club confirmed the arrival of Boniface Omondi from Kariobangi Sharks. The CAF B license holder will serve as the new first assistant coach, while Sadique Waziri, also a CAF B license holder, will be the second assistant coach under Muyoti.

Former Kenyan international Kevin Kimani, who holds a FIFA coaching certificate, has joined as the new strength and conditioning coach.

Ali said the revamp of the technical bench is aimed at improving the team as they strive to make history by winning the Sportpesa League and retaining the Mozzart Cup.

“We are trying to strengthen the team and bring in quality additions. We are in the process of reinforcing the squad ahead of the second leg,” Ali said. He also praised Muyoti for leading the team to victory in the National Super League (NSL) and the Mozzart Cup.

Muyoti emphasised that the new additions will help the team achieve its targets this season. “We are going to work closely with the new coaches. We welcome the changes because they bring experience. It’s a strong team, and together we shall maintain our standards and perform even better,” he said.

The mid-season transfer window opens on January 12 and will run until February 9.

The trio will be part of the Nairobi United squad for the rescheduled Sportpesa League game against Shabana at Gusii Stadium on Sunday.

Shabana, meanwhile, is expected to welcome back forward Brian Michira, captain George Onyango, and midfielder Justin Omwando, who have been sidelined with injuries. Coach Peter Okidi confirmed that all three have resumed training with the team.
